English

This study analyzes the impact of renewable energy consumption and energy intensity on CO2 emissions in 24 African countries from 1990-2021. Results show renewable energy reduces emissions, while energy intensity increases them. The findings highlight the need for policies promoting energy efficiency and renewable energy investments to achieve environmental sustainability.

📄 Abstract(原文)

The effects of renewable energy use and energy intensity on environmental sustainability constitute one of the main problems of the clean energy transition process, especially in Africa. This study analyses the impacts of renewable energy use and energy intensity on environmental sustainability, as represented by CO₂ emissions, in 24 African countries. Using the annual panel data set for the period 1990–2021, firstly the cross-sectional dependence, slope heterogeneity and stationarity properties of the variables were tested. Then, the panel cointegration relationship was examined by Kao and Pedroni methods. Following these, common correlated effects estimator, augmented mean group estimator, and mean group estimator tests were applied for estimations. In terms of robustness, simultaneous quantile regression and generalised method of moments methods were used. The general results show that renewable energy reduces CO2 emissions for all three tests, while energy intensity increases them. Therefore, technology and infrastructure programmes that will increase energy efficiency should be implemented together with financial incentives to increase renewable energy investments in these countries. At the same time, sustainable growth targets can be achieved while reducing emissions by introducing regulations that discourage carbon-intensive activities.
